Technical Abstract

An LED illuminating device includes an optical section, an electrical section, and a heat dissipation section therebetween. The optical section includes a light source. The electrical section electrically connects with the light source. The heat dissipation section includes a mounting seat, a heat pipe and a heat sink. The heat pipe includes an evaporation section fixed on the mounting seat and thermally connecting with the light source and a condenser section. The heat sink includes a plurality of umbrella-shaped fins each including a main body perpendicular to the condenser section of the heat pipe and two flanges angling downward from two opposite edges of the main body towards the light source. A plurality of air venting holes are defined in the main body and the flanges of each fin.

Patent Claims
15 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. An LED illuminating device, comprising: an optical section at a bottom end of the LED illumination device, the optical section comprising a light source and a light output housing around the light source; an electrical section at a top end of the LED illumination device, the electrical section electrically connecting with the light source; and a heat dissipation section between the optical section and the electrical section comprising: a mounting seat to which the light source is attached; a heat pipe comprising an evaporation section and at least one condenser section, the evaporation section fixed on the mounting seat and thermally connected with the light source; and a heat sink in which the at least one condenser section of the heat pipe is received, the heat sink comprising a plurality of fins each comprising at least one umbrella-shaped portion, each of the umbrella-shaped portions comprising a main body perpendicular to the at least one condenser section of the heat pipe and two flanges angling downward from two opposite edges of the main body towards the light source, a plurality of air venting holes being defined in the main body and the flanges of each fin, whereby air between each two neighboring fins is heated and rises via the air venting holes to a top side of the heat sink during operation of the LED illuminating device.

2

2. The LED illuminating device of claim 1 , wherein the condenser section extends through the main body of the umbrella-shaped portion from the bottom to the top of the heat sink.

3

3. The LED illuminating device of claim 2 , wherein the mounting seat comprises a bottom wall and an annular sidewall extending upwardly from the bottom wall, the heat pipe being straight, and the evaporation section being enclosed by the sidewall and having a planar end surface contacting the bottom wall.

4

4. The LED illuminating device of claim 1 , wherein each of the fins comprises two umbrella-shaped portions, each of the fins further comprising a connecting portion between the two umbrella-shaped portions, and the umbrella-shaped portions of each fin are symmetrical with respect to the connecting portion.

5

5. The LED illuminating device of claim 4 , wherein the heat pipe comprises two condenser sections and is U-shaped, and wherein the mounting seat is disposed on the evaporation section of the heat pipe, one of the condenser sections extends through the main body of each umbrella-shaped portion located on one side of the connecting portion from the bottom to the top of the heat sink, the other condenser section extending through the main body of each umbrella-shaped portion located on an opposite side of the connecting portion.

6

6. The LED illuminating device of claim 5 , wherein the mounting seat is saddle-shaped and defines a groove at a top side receiving the evaporation section of the heat pipe therein, and the light source is attached to a bottom surface of the mounting seat.

7

7. The LED illuminating device of claim 1 , wherein the heat dissipation section further comprises a frame supporting the heat sink and a holder mechanically connecting the heat dissipation section with the electrical section, the frame comprising a base and a plurality of arms extending backward, with the frame and the base cooperatively defining a space receiving the heat pipe, the heat sink and the mounting seat therein.

8

8. The LED illuminating device of claim 7 , wherein the heat sink defines a plurality of latching grooves at an outer circumferential surface thereof, and the arms are received in the latching grooves, respectively.

9

9. The LED illuminating device of claim 7 , wherein the heat sink defines a plurality of through holes therein, the holder defines a plurality of through holes therein, and a plurality of electric wires extend from the light source through the through holes of the heat sink and the holder to electrically connect the light source with the electrical section.

10

10. The LED illuminating device of claim 1 , wherein the electrical section comprises an enclosure, a power source providing an electrode at a bottom end of the enclosure and a circuit board connecting the enclosure with the heat dissipation section, the circuit board electrically connecting the light source via electric wires and the power source via the electrode, respectively.

11

11. The LED illuminating device of claim 10 , wherein the electrical section further comprises a cover at a top end of the enclosure and an elastic member between the enclosure and the cover, the elastic member being compressed when the enclosure and the cover fixedly connect, such that the electrode of the power source firmly contacts a pin of the circuit board due to resilient force of the elastic member.

12

12. The LED illuminating device of claim 10 , wherein the electrical section further comprises a switch controlling the on-off state of the LED illuminating device.

13

13. A light engine of an LED illuminating device, comprising: a light source; a mounting seat to which the light source is attached; a heat pipe comprising an evaporation section and at least one condenser section, the evaporation section fixed on the mounting seat and thermally connected with the light source; and a heat sink in which the at least one condenser section of the heat pipe is received, the heat sink comprising a plurality of fins each comprising at least one umbrella-shaped portion, the at least one umbrella-shaped portion comprising a main body perpendicular to the at least one condenser section of the heat pipe and two flanges angling downward from two opposite edges of the main body towards the light source, a plurality of air venting holes being defined in the main body and the flanges of the at least one umbrella-shaped portion of each fin, whereby air between each two neighboring fins is heated and rises via the air venting holes to a top side of the heat sink during operation of the light engine.

14

14. The light engine of the LED illuminating device of claim 13 , wherein the condenser section extends through the main body of the at least one umbrella-shaped portion from the bottom to the top of the heat sink, the evaporation section having a planar end surface contacting the mounting seat.

15

15. The light engine of the LED illuminating device of claim 13 , wherein each fin comprises two umbrella-shaped portions, the umbrella-shaped portions being symmetrical with respective to a centre of the fin, and wherein the heat pipe comprises two condenser sections, one extending through the main body of each umbrella-shaped portion located on one side of each of the fins from the bottom to the top of the heat sink, and the other condenser section extending through the main body of each umbrella-shaped portion located on an opposite side of each of the fins from the bottom to the top of the heat sink.
